    The founder of the Holiness of Christ Zion Ministry, Prophet Fire Oja has lashed out at people labeling him as a fake man of God after Ghana’s qualifications to the 2026 FIFA World Cup.

    Prophet Fire Oja went viral after Ghana’s qualification to the World Cup after a video of him prophesying the failure of not qualifying for the 2025 Africa Cup of Nations in Morocco will follow the Black Stars in the World Cup qualifying campaign because Ghanaians will experience the same Heartbreak.

    However, Prophet Fire Oja amid the backlash has said his prophesy was about the tournament in 2026 and not the qualifiers that just ended with Ghana topping Group I with 25 points.

    He insulted Ghanaians mocking him on his prophecy while urging the masses to disregard reports of he prophesizing that the Black Stars will not qualify for the 2026 FIFA World Cup.

    “You people are just fools so you cant listen to understand. I never said they won’t qualify for the World Cup. I said they will qualify but they won’t do well in the tournament.”

    “I have prophesied several times that the Black Stars will qualify long before so why would i turn back to say something different. I was talking about the actual tournament but these fools still want to insult me,” Fire Oja said in the video as sighted by GhanaWeb Sports.
